What makes Shelby unique
Cloud Grade Performance: Decentralization does not come at the cost of performance. Shelby will deliver sub-second reads and high-throughput eliminate cold storage delays and match CDN-grade expectations. The performance is powered by dedicated fiber network, novel auditing protocol and highly efficient encoding scheme.
Incentivized Access: Shelby is the first protocol to reward nodes for serving data. This in-turn leads to high-value data being stored and served, enabling new revenue models for creators and platforms.
Cost Competitive: Shelby aims to deliver the performance and functionality at a cost that is competitive, or even cost-beneficial in some use cases, than current cloud offerings.

Aptos: the only chain built to power Shelby
Shelby demands infrastructure capable of real-time execution and economic coordination at scale.
While many chains optimize for simpler, lower-volume transactions, Aptos was engineered for the performance-grade scalability required by modern internet applications.
Shelby requires a chain that can:
Execute on-chain reads at sub-second speed
Enforce access logic in real time
Route payments and rewards dynamically
Aptos delivers with:
Sub-second finality: 600ms end-to-end latency
High throughput: 30k TPS capacity
Ultra-low gas fees: $0.000005 per transaction
Fully programmable logic: Move-native contracts enable precise storage control, instant access gating, and real-time reward routing
